Synopsis of Escoria

Sumérgete en la mente del sargento Bruce Robertson, un policía escocés corrupto, misántropo y adicto, en 'Escoria' de Irvine Welsh. A medida que su vida se desmorona, Robertson debe investigar un asesinato, llevándonos a un viaje visceral y humorísticamente negro a lo más abyecto de la sociedad. Una novela contundente que mezcla violencia, humor y crítica social.

About the author

Irvine Welsh

Irvine Welsh

Irvine Welsh is a Scottish novelist, short story writer, screenwriter and filmmaker. His novels and short stories, which almost always take place in his native Scotland, are known for their gritty depictions of working-class life and its intricacies; particularly drug addiction, social alienation, lack of opportunity and boredom, amongst others.
